Output f656bec421ab61f11d91065dfab73deffa5e7f97c7d388d3b868d0c0f5497d89:5

value
53134429
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95e5330b3589c2549bacf86d84a873ac879ab8a2 OP_EQUALVERIFY OP_CHECKSIG
address
1EfaFdrtZY31QqfbnDUnSHqCCLp65s1yq6
transaction
f656bec421ab61f11d91065dfab73deffa5e7f97c7d388d3b868d0c0f5497d89
confirmations
597270
spent
true